SpletTexas Unemployment Insurance (UI) is paid on the first $9,000 in wages you pay each employee every calendar year. Your tax rate is calculated using several factors and can change each year—the minimum tax rate is 0.31% and the maximum rate is 6.31% in 2024. Check out the Texas Workforce Commission’s website to find your current tax rate. SpletGenerally, under Texas Code Ann., Labor § 61.014, an employer must issue a final paycheck to an employee who has been terminated within six (6) days. On the other hand, an employee who has quit his or her job is not entitled to a final paycheck until the next regularly scheduled pay date. Search for an Attorney.
